Chapter 7 of Class X Mathematics, “Coordinate Geometry,” introduces students to the Cartesian coordinate system and its applications in mathematics. In this chapter, students will explore the following key topics:
- Introduction to Coordinate Geometry: Understanding the Cartesian coordinate system and its significance in representing points in a plane.
- Cartesian Plane: Learning about the two perpendicular axes, x-axis and y-axis, and how they divide the plane into four quadrants.
- Plotting Points: How to plot points on the coordinate plane using ordered pairs (x, y).
- Distance Formula: Introduction to the distance formula for finding the distance between two points in a plane.
- Section Formula: Learning the section formula for dividing a line segment in a given ratio.
- Area of a Triangle: Understanding how to find the area of a triangle using coordinates.
- Applications of Coordinate Geometry: Exploring the applications of coordinate geometry in solving problems related to lines, circles, and more.
Coordinate geometry is a fundamental concept that bridges algebra and geometry, allowing students to understand the relationship between geometric figures and algebraic equations.
